Cada servicio de WCS expone metadatos a nivel de servicio a través de su archivo de recursos. El archivo de recursos es la respuesta XML que los clientes reciben al hacer una solicitud GetCapabilities en el servicio. Configurar archivos de recursos externos le permite hacer lo siguiente:
- Agregar metadatos acerca del servicio.
- Agregar metadatos acerca de las capas.
Para usar archivos de recursos externos con los servicios WCS, debe crear los archivos y, a continuación, configurarlos para el uso con los servicios WCS. Las secciones siguientes describen este proceso.
Nota:
Al utilizar archivos de recursos externos en el servicio WCS, deberá validar estos archivos frente al esquema DTD (Definición de tipo de documento) o XML de OGC. También asume el trabajo de realizar todas las sincronizaciones entre los archivos de recursos y los datos de origen a partir de los que se publica el servicio WCS.
Crear archivos de recursos externos
Para configurar un servicio WCS de modo que utilice archivos de recursos externos, debe preparar al menos un archivo de recursos WCS. Puede crear el archivo desde cero, pero normalmente es más sencillo utilizar como plantilla un archivo de recursos generado por el sistema.
Por defecto, los archivos de recursos generados por el sistema se crean automáticamente cada vez que envía una solicitud de GetCapabilities de WCS al servicio. Para utilizar un archivo de recursos generado por el sistema como una plantilla, es necesario enviar manualmente la solicitud GetCapabilities y guardar la respuesta como XML. Si desea que el servicio WCS sea compatible con versiones distintas del protocolo WCS, por ejemplo: 1.0.0, 1.1.0, 1.1.1 y 2.0.1, debe tener un archivo de recursos para cada versión de WCS que desee compatibilizar.
Siga los pasos que se describen a continuación para crear archivos de recursos externos para el servicio WCS.
- Si no lo ha hecho aún, publique un servicio de imágenes y habilite el recurso WCS. Para obtener más información, consulte Servicios WCS.
- En un navegador web, escriba la URL del servicio WCS. La URL tiene el formato http://gisserver.domain.com:6080/arcgis/services/folder/service/ImageServer/WCSServer.
- Incorpore ?request=GetCapabilities&version=1.0.0 al final de la URL del servicio y pulse Intro. El XML que se muestra en el navegador es el recurso de la versión 1.0.0 de WCS para su servicio.
- Guarde los resultados en un archivo XML. El nombre del archivo debe seguir el formato <prefijo><versión de WCS>.xml. Por ejemplo, cuando guarde el XML resultante en una versión WCS 1.0.0 de la solicitud GetCapabilities, el archivo debe usar un prefijo común (como Roads) seguido por los tres dígitos del número de la versión de WCS (100). El archivo resultante es Roads100.xml.
- Repita los pasos 3 y 4 para cada versión de WCS que desee usar, por ejemplo, 1.1.0, 1.1.1 y 2.0.1.
- Configure y personalice la información de metadatos de las capas de WCS en cada archivo de recursos.
- Mueva todos los archivos de recursos a una carpeta común que sea accesible a través de HTTP. Normalmente, será un directorio virtual del servidor web de su organización.
Configurar un servicio WCS para utilizar archivos de recursos externos
Para configurar el servicio WCS de modo que use archivos de recursos externos, debe actualizar el servicio WCS para que haga referencia a la URL de los archivos de recursos. Puede hacerlo en ArcGIS Server Manager o en ArcGIS for Desktop.
En el Administrador de ArcGIS Server:
- Abrir ArcGIS Server Manager e iniciar sesión. Si necesita ayuda con este paso, consulte Iniciar sesión en el Administrador.
- Haz clic Servicios > Administrar servicios.
- En el módulo Administrar servicios, busque su servicio y haga clic en Editar . Si no encuentra el servicio en la lista, es posible que esté ubicado dentro de una subcarpeta bajo la carpeta Sitio (raíz).
- En el módulo Editar, haga clic en Capacidades.
- En la lista de recursos, haga clic en WCS.
- En la lista Configuración de WCS, elija Utilizar archivos de recursos externos.
- En el cuadro Especificar la ubicación y prefijo, escriba la URL de la carpeta en la que ha colocado los archivos de recursos y el prefijo común que ha utilizado para ellos. Por ejemplo, si la URL de la carpeta que contiene los archivos es http://webserver.domain.com/arcgis/WCS/services y el prefijo común que ha utilizado es Roads, la URL que debe escribir en el cuadro Especificar la ubicación y prefijo es http://webserver.domain.com/arcgis/WCS/services/Roads.
- Haga clic en Guardar y reiniciar.
En ArcGIS for Desktop:
- En ArcCatalog o en la ventana Catálogo de ArcGIS for Desktop, expanda el nodo Servidores SIG y defina un tipo de conexión Administrar el servidor SIG con ArcGIS for Server. Si ya tiene una conexión Administrar servidor SIG establecida, puede omitir este paso. Para obtener instrucciones sobre cómo conectar, consulte Realizar una conexión administrativa a ArcGIS for Server en ArcGIS for Desktop.
- Dentro de su conexión a ArcGIS for Server, haga clic con el botón derecho en el servicio y elija Propiedades del servicio.
- En el Editor del servicio, haga clic en la pestaña Recursos.
- Haga clic en la pestaña WCS y seleccione Utilizar archivos de recursos externos.
- En el cuadro Especificar la ubicación y prefijo, escriba la URL de la carpeta en la que ha colocado los archivos de recursos y el prefijo común que ha utilizado para ellos. Por ejemplo, si la URL de la carpeta que contiene los archivos es http://webserver.domain.com/arcgis/WCS/services y el prefijo común que ha utilizado es Roads, la URL que debe escribir en el cuadro Especificar la ubicación y prefijo es http://webserver.domain.com/arcgis/WCS/services/Roads.
- Haga clic en Aceptar.